[QUOTE="clearstream, post: 7498481, member: 71699"] See my post above. I missed one concern. I have found abilities like Protection and Sentinel problematic in play. They put the DM in a difficult position where they have to judge if a foe who is [I]experienced[/I] in combat, and whose [I]life depends on it[/I], reasonably would attack the bard when they know that will trigger the knight's protection?! That's a concrete example of general conundrum. The DM can decide to roll for it, making protection half effective. Or they can always have the foe attack the knight, making protection useful in a sense, but then the knight would rather have defense! Or they can always attack the other character... which for me at least came to feel unsatisfying. The other thing is the value of Defense is higher than it looks. +1 AC isn't much, right? However, it interacts with your spell slots by reducing the times you need to cast [I]Shield[/I], meaning that the spell becomes far more efficient. So if your AC is low, you need to cast [I]Shield[/I] far more often than you can, so you're forced to not rely on it. If you push AC to the max, then you don't need [I]Shield[/I] as often, and it becomes a real thing. You feel more able to protect other characters, than with Protection style... ironically. [/QUOTE]
